‘Rust’ testimony: David Halls describes Alec Baldwin’s gun firing
Breaking more than two years of silence, David Halls, the assistant director of the western movie “Rust,” described in vivid detail witnessing the fatal shooting by Alec Baldwin of the film’s cinematographer, Halyna Hutchins.On Oct. 21, 2021, Baldwin, the movie’s star, and others were preparing for a scene on the New Mexico set. Baldwin was sitting on a pew in a rustic church, slowly pulling his single-action Colt .45 revolver from his leather shoulder holster and pointing it toward the camera. Baldwin’s character was…
